自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(9)
  • 问答 (4)
  • 收藏
  • 关注

原创 papaparse读取远端文件,中文乱码问题。

papa Parse从远端服务器读取csv文件进行解析时,若文件中有中文,会出现中文乱码的情况。这个插件比较强大,解析上基本没有什么大问题,但仍然不是十分完善。问题如下:1.文件最末尾的空行没有自动去除,可能会导致表单填多一点空数据;2.不能自动识别UTF8与GBK,中文解析可能乱码;3.UTF8编码下, \r\n与\n混用时有可能会解析出问题,这个是PapaParse解析的算法问题,还请...

2019-05-21 10:20:30 3652

原创 js 多文件下载

js多文件下载。开始以为循环window.location.href就可以,发现不行。上网找了一个可靠的方法。export const downloadFile = (url) => { const iframe = document.createElement("iframe"); iframe.style.display = "none"; // 防止影响页面 ifram...

2019-05-08 17:27:47 1728 2

原创 git 免密码操作

用git进行获取或者抓取时,每次都需要输入密码会比较麻烦。可以进行设置,这样在输入过一次密码之后,以后就不需要每次都输入密码了。设置:打开终端:输入 touch ~/.git-credentials,再输入git config --global credential.helper store即可。...

2019-04-11 18:21:52 1748

原创 Vue中import from文件夹的来源

拿 import Vue from 'vue’来说。当导入的是一个文件夹时,遵循下面的规则。if(package.json存在 && package.main字段存在 && package.main指定的js存在) { 取package.main指定的js作为from的来源,即使该js可能格式或内容错误} else if(index.js存在){ ...

2019-04-04 11:36:57 2717 1

原创 -webkit-box-orient 丢失问题

1.第一步加注释/* autoprefixer: off */ -webkit-box-orient vertical -moz-box-orient vertical /* autoprefixer: on */2. 第二步打开webpack.prod.conf.js文件:加上autoprefixer: {remove: false}new OptimizeCSSPlugin({ ...

2019-03-26 18:20:32 1681

原创 js 数组中数据格式的转化

因项目需求,有一组数据需要前段自己进行转换。原数据格式为`var projectArr = [ { title: '万景成', detail: [ { name: '2018-10', a: 100, b: 200 }, { name: '2018-09', ...

2018-11-28 22:15:31 2662

原创 js中map与forEach的区别

map() 方法创建一个新数组,其结果是该数组中的每个元素都调用一个提供的函数后返回的结果。所以map()方法是有返回值的,且map()方法不会影响到原数组。forEach方法对数组的每个元素执行一次提供的函数。且它的返回值是undefined。map的回调函数中必须有返回值,否则会返回一个全是“undefined”值的数组。let arr = [1,2,3,4,5]let result ...

2018-11-14 22:42:20 611

原创 关于js中的reduce用法。

首先reduce是Array的一个方法。const array1 = [1, 2, 3, 4];const reducer = (accumulator, currentValue) => accumulator + currentValue;// 1 + 2 + 3 + 4console.log(array1.reduce(reducer));// expected outpu...

2018-11-14 22:17:57 6112

原创 vux的popup组件的ios兼容问题

vux的popup组件在ios上的兼容性问题:当弹出层弹出后滚动到弹出层底部时,弹出层后面的背景是可以滚动的。解决方法:使用vue的watch属性监听弹出层的显示状态,然后强制改变body的属性,让其不可滚动,具体见代码。watch:{filterShow: {deep: true,handler: function (newV, oldV) {this.stopBodyScroll(...

2018-11-08 00:18:24 6220 3

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除